Denne guide dækker alle admin-kommandoer, mod-support og serveradministrationsværktøjer til din Avorion dedikerede server på Legion Hosting. Lær hvordan du administrerer spillere, styrer galaksen, installerer mods og fejlfinder almindelige problemer. For indledende serveropsætning og konfiguration, se vores Avorion Server Opsætningsguide.
Admin-opsætning
Avorion bruger et XML-baseret admin-system, der giver specifikke spillere udvidede rettigheder. Administratorer defineres i filen admin.xml eller kan tilføjes via kommandoer i spillet.
Tilføjelse af administratorer via admin.xml
Filen admin.xml er placeret i din galakses gemte mappe (f.eks. galaxies/your_galaxy_name/admin.xml). Du kan redigere denne fil gennem GPanels Filhåndtering.
<?xml version="1.0" encoding="UTF-8"?>
<admin>
<admin id="76561198012345678" />
<admin id="76561198087654321" />
</admin>
Hver <admin>-indgang indeholder en spillers Steam ID (SteamID64-format). For at finde en spillers Steam ID:
- Gå til spillerens Steam-profil
- Hvis deres profil-URL bruger et brugerdefineret navn, brug et SteamID-opslagsværktøj til at finde deres SteamID64
- SteamID64 er et 17-cifret tal, der starter med
7656119
Tilføjelse af administratorer i spillet
Hvis du allerede er administrator, kan du tilføje andre administratorer ved hjælp af chatkommandoen i spillet:
/admin <playerName>
Dette tilføjer den angivne spiller til admin-listen øjeblikkeligt uden at kræve en genstart af serveren.
admin.xml direkte gennem GPanels Filhåndtering, da der endnu ikke findes nogen administratorer til at køre kommandoen i spillet. Efter at have tilføjet dit Steam ID og genstartet serveren, kan du bruge kommandoer i spillet til at tilføje yderligere administratorer.
Almindelige admin-kommandoer
Admin-kommandoer indtastes i chatten i spillet (tryk Enter for at åbne chat) med et /-præfiks. Disse kan også udføres fra GPanel-serverkonsollen.
Spilleradministration
| Kommando | Beskrivelse |
|---|---|
/kick <name> |
Smid en spiller ud fra serveren. De kan genoprette forbindelsen med det samme. |
/ban <name> |
Udeluk en spiller fra serveren. Deres Steam ID tilføjes til banlist.txt. |
/unban <steamid> |
Fjern en udelukkelse for en spiller via deres Steam ID. |
/admin <name> |
Giv admin-rettigheder til en spiller. |
/removeadmin <name> |
Fjern admin-rettigheder fra en spiller. |
/say <message> |
Send en serveromfattende besked til alle spillere. |
/players |
Vis alle tilsluttede spillere med deres Steam ID'er og nuværende sektor. |
/whisper <name> <message> |
Send en privat besked til en bestemt spiller. |
Serverstyring
| Kommando | Beskrivelse |
|---|---|
/save |
Gem manuelt alle indlæste sektorer og spillerdata til disk. |
/stop |
Gem sikkert alle data og luk serveren ned. |
/seed |
Vis det aktuelle galakse-seed. |
/status |
Vis serverstatus inklusiv spillerantal, indlæste sektorer og ydeevnemålinger. |
/difficulty <value> |
Skift serverens sværhedsgrad (-3 til 3). Træder i kraft for nyligt genererede sektorer. |
/pvp <on|off> |
Slå spiller mod spiller-kamp til eller fra. |
/maxplayers <number> |
Ændr det maksimale spillerantal, mens serveren kører. |
/password <password> |
Indstil eller ændr serveradgangskoden. Lad stå tom for at fjerne adgangskoden. |
Teleportering og navigation
| Kommando | Beskrivelse |
|---|---|
/tp <x> <y> |
Teleporter dig selv til sektorkoordinater (x, y). |
/tp <playerName> |
Teleporter dig selv til en anden spillers placering. |
/tp <playerName> <x> <y> |
Teleporter en bestemt spiller til sektorkoordinater. |
/give <playerName> <amount> <material> |
Giv en spiller ressourcer. Materialer: Iron, Titanium, Naonite, Trinium, Xanion, Ogonite, Avorion. |
Galakseadministration
Som administrator har du værktøjer til at administrere galaksens struktur og sektorer.
Sektoradministration
| Kommando | Beskrivelse |
|---|---|
/sector |
Vis information om din nuværende sektor (koordinater, enheder, fraktioner). |
/regeneratesector <x> <y> |
Generer en sektor på ny og nulstil den til dens proceduremæssigt genererede tilstand. Advarsel: Ødelægger alle spillerbyggede strukturer i den pågældende sektor. |
/clearsector <x> <y> |
Fjern alle enheder fra en sektor og efterlad den tom. |
Materialeniveauer
Avorions galakse er organiseret i ringe med stigende materialeniveauer, der stråler indad mod barrieren i kernen. Forståelse af dette hjælper ved teleportering af spillere eller administration af sektorindhold.
| Materiale | Niveau | Galaksering | Farve |
|---|---|---|---|
| Iron | 0 | Yderste ring | Grå |
| Titanium | 1 | Anden ring | Hvid |
| Naonite | 2 | Tredje ring | Grøn |
| Trinium | 3 | Fjerde ring | Blå |
| Xanion | 4 | Femte ring | Gul |
| Ogonite | 5 | Sjette ring | Orange |
| Avorion | 6 | Kerne (forbi barrieren) | Guld |
Mod- og Workshop-support
Avorion har robust Steam Workshop-support, der giver dig mulighed for at udvide din server med fællesskabsskabte mods.
Installation af mods
- Find den mod, du vil have, på Steam Workshop for Avorion
- Notér Workshop-ID'et fra moddets URL (tallet i slutningen)
- Stop serveren i GPanel
- Åbn GPanels Filhåndtering
- Naviger til mappen
galaxies/your_galaxy_name/ - Rediger filen
modconfig.lua(opret den, hvis den ikke findes) - Tilføj moddets Workshop-ID til konfigurationen
- Start serveren — moddet downloades automatisk
modconfig.lua Format
-- Avorion Mod Configuration
modLocation = ""
forceEnabling = false
mods =
{
{workshopid = "1234567890"},
{workshopid = "0987654321"},
{workshopid = "1122334455"},
}
Tips til mod-administration
- Tilføj mods én ad gangen og test efter hver tilføjelse for at identificere kompatibilitetsproblemer
- Nogle mods kræver en galaksenulstilling for at træde fuldt i kraft (især dem, der ændrer sektorgenerering)
- Tjek mod-kommentarer og -beskrivelser for kendte inkompatibiliteter, før du installerer
- Tag en backup af din
modconfig.luaog galaksemappe, før du tilføjer eller fjerner mods - Server-side-only mods kræver ikke, at klienter installerer dem, men de fleste gameplay-mods kræver begge sider
Fejlfinding
Server vises ikke i browseren
- Bekræft at
listed=truei dinserver.inieller opstartsvariabler - Tjek at Steam query-porten (
steamQueryPort) er tilgængelig — dette er typisk din spilleport + 1 - Vent 2-3 minutter efter serverstart, før Steam-listen opdateres
- Prøv at forbinde via Direct Connect for at bekræfte, at serveren kører
- Sørg for, at serveren er fuldt startet ved at tjekke for
Server startup completei konsollen
Servernedbrud
Hvis din Avorion-server crasher, følg disse trin:
- Tjek crash-logs — Se i GPanel-konsollen og mappen
logs/i din galaksemappe for fejlmeddelelser - Fjern nyligt tilføjede mods — Hvis nedbrud startede efter tilføjelse af en mod, fjern den fra
modconfig.luaog genstart - Tjek sektorkorruption — Hvis nedbruddet sker ved indlæsning af en bestemt sektor, kan den pågældende sektor være beskadiget. Brug
/regeneratesectorfra konsollen (hvis tilgængelig) eller slet sektorfilen fra mappensectors/ - Opdater serveren — Sørg for, at din server kører den nyeste version via GPanel
- Reducer arbejdstråde — Hvis serveren løber tør for ressourcer, prøv at reducere
workerThreadsoggeneratorThreadsiserver.ini - Gendan fra backup — Hvis alt andet fejler, gendan galaksemappen fra en backup taget før problemerne begyndte
Ydeevneproblemer
- Høj tick-tid — Brug
/statustil at tjekke serverens ydeevne. Høje tick-tider indikerer, at serveren har svært ved at følge med simuleringskravene. - For mange indlæste sektorer — Hver sektor med spillere eller aktiv AI forbruger ressourcer. Opfordr spillere til at undgå at sprede sig for langt ud over galaksen samtidigt.
- Store skibe — Skibe med overdrevent antal blokke øger simuleringsbelastningen. Overvej at sætte retningslinjer for maksimale skibsstørrelser.
- Stationsspam — Mange spillerbyggede stationer i en enkelt sektor kan forværre ydeevnen. Overvåg sektorens enhedsantal med
/sector.
Spillerforbindelsesproblemer
- Versionsuoverensstemmelse — Alle spillere skal være på samme spilversion som serveren. Sørg for, at alle har opdateret via Steam.
- Mod-uoverensstemmelse — Spillere skal have de samme mods installeret. Hvis en spiller ikke kan forbinde, bekræft at deres mod-liste matcher serverens
modconfig.lua. - Timeout-fejl — Kan indikere serveroverbelastning eller netværksproblemer. Tjek serverens ydeevne med
/status. - Adgangskodeproblemer — Hvis spillere rapporterer, at adgangskoden ikke virker, bekræft at adgangskoden i dine opstartsvariabler og
server.inimatcher.
Hurtig reference
De mest anvendte admin-kommandoer til daglig serveradministration:
# Check server health
/status
# See who is online
/players
# Save all data
/save
# Broadcast a message
/say Server restarting in 5 minutes!
# Kick a player
/kick PlayerName
# Ban a player
/ban PlayerName
# Teleport to a player
/tp PlayerName
# Give resources to a player
/give PlayerName 10000 Trinium
# View current sector info
/sector
# Check galaxy seed
/seed
# Safely shut down
/stop
Relaterede artikler
- Avorion Server Opsætningsguide
- Sådan finder du din server-IP og port
- Sådan uploader du filer via SFTP
- Kom godt i gang med din nye server
Brug for hjælp?
Hvis du har brug for yderligere hjælp med Avorion-serveradministration eller har spørgsmål om specifikke kommandoer, er vores supportteam klar til at hjælpe. Indsend en supportbillet, og vi svarer hurtigst muligt.